Annual climbing plants - floral heavenly climbers as natural privacy screens

In the near-natural terrace design, walls and fences are frowned upon as privacy screens because they visually overwhelm the area. Instead, annual climbing plants on the decorative trellis are given new honors in the creative design plan. With their rapid growth, they act as a magnificent, natural privacy screen that prevents strangers from looking at you without long waiting times. The following climbers score with a long flowering time and pretty foliage:

  • Morning glory (Ipomoea) inspires with huge funnel-shaped flowers and a long flowering period from June to October
  • Black-eyed Susanne (Thunbergia alata) for the flower-rich terrace planting on the elegant trellis
  • Sweet pea (Lathyrus) serves as a natural privacy screen and gives the gardener beautiful cut flowers at the same time
  • Climbing snapdragons (Maurandya scandens) trumps with abundant flowers until the first frost

In contrast, evergreen or hardy climbing plants take plenty of time to grow. Furthermore, the maintenance proves to be demanding with regard to the professional pruning. Until ivy Climbing hydrangeas or rambler roses act as green privacy screens, the gardener's patience will be put on the torture for a few years. Smart ideas are required for the transition phase, such as reed mats and similar privacy protection solutions build by yourself can.

Nasturtiums - privacy screens with rural charm

A prime example of the romantic terrace planting with flowering climbing plants is Nasturtiums (Tropaeolum majus). In the design of country house and Cottage gardens the uncomplicated flower beauty has made a name for itself. With their busy growth, the flexible shoots conquer a climbing aid in no time in sunny and partially shaded locations. The hand- or finger-shaped decorative leaves thrive so densely that you are unmolested on the terrace.

Green privacy screens for the whole year - tips for evergreen patio plants

Plants with evergreen leaves maintain your privacy without seasonal gaps. This has the advantage that the terrace is available to you as a relaxing refuge even on mild winter days, undisturbed by annoying spectators. The focus is on lean ones Bushesthat do not shed their leaves and take up little space in the bucket. Recommended types and varieties for permanent terrace planting are presented in the following selection:

Deciduous shrubs

  • Firethorn (Pyracantha coccinea 'Red Column') with white flowers, red berries and long thorns; 200-350 cm
  • Barberry (Berberis julianae) bears golden-yellow summer flowers and blue berries over evergreen leaves; 200-300 cm
  • Cherry laurel (Prunus laurocerasus) convinces as a reliable green privacy screen without extensive maintenance;

Conifers

  • Arborvitae 'Smaragd' (Thuja occidentalis) a slender, natural privacy screen in premium quality; 200-300 cm
  • Columnar 'Fastigiata Robusta' (Taxus baccata) forms a row to form an opaque green wall; 300-400 cm
  • Columns-False cypress (Chamaecyparis lawsoniana), evergreen bodyguard for the terrace; 350-400 cm

When caring for this evergreen terrace planting, please note the limited winter hardiness in the tub or planter. Due to the exposed location, the root balls of hardy woody plants are more vulnerable to frost than deep in the Garden soil. Fast growing flowering bushes - natural privacy for the impatient

Evergreen deciduous shrubs grow according to the motto 'hurry with a while'. For the intolerant gardener, flowering shrubs are just what they are looking for, compensating for the deficiency of autumn leaf shedding with rapid growth and abundant abundance of flowers. In the large bucket, the growth rockets stage themselves under the ornamental shrubs as a natural privacy screen when it is most urgently needed on the terrace at the beginning of the open-air season.

The model boy in this illustrious circle is that Buddleia (Buddleja davidii), which enchants with breathtaking scented flowers from July to October. The butterfly bush presents its picturesque festival of colors with a growth rate of 50 to 150 cm per year, paired with a good-natured cut tolerance.

Filigree guardians of your privacy - grasses as a natural privacy screen

Green privacy screens without a repulsive bulwark character are a particular challenge in successful terrace design. Here the view is directed towards tall grasses, the individual stalks of which gather to form an impenetrable wall and yet simulate filigree transparency. We have put together the most beautiful grass species and varieties for you here:

  • Chinese reed 'Great Fountain' (Miscanthus sinensis) natural privacy screen from the first summer; 125-175 cm
  • Riding grass 'Karl Foerster' (Calamagrostis x acutiflora) a man-high piece of jewelery for terrace design; 120-150 cm
  • Bamboo 'Jumbo' (Fargesia murielae) thrives in the bucket as a green privacy screen for the whole year; 125-180 cm
  • Moor-Pipe grass (Moliniacaerulea) for the opaque terrace design in shady locations; 150-160 cm

Tips

With berry bushes you can conjure up a cozy terrace planting with a summery privacy factor. Raspberries, currants and goji berries thrive in the Balcony box with integrated trellis, invite you to have a healthy snack and keep curious glances away.
